US, G7 to receive tit-for-tat response if they try confiscating Russian assets: Kremlin spokesperson

Moscow/Washington – Russia has warned that if the G7 group, including the US, tries to confiscate Russian assets abroad and use them for Ukraine, Russia’s response will be ‘tit for tat’. These efforts initiated by Western countries will be challenged at the legal level and may weaken the foundation of the global economy, President Vladimir Putin’s spokesman, Dmitry Peskov, has warned. On Sunday, a top US website reported that the G7 countries were planning to use Russian assets to provide economic aid to Ukraine. An aggressive response from Russia appears to be coming forth.

After the start of the Russia-Ukraine war, the US and Western countries imposed heavy sanctions on Russia. It included the Russian fuel sector, the defence industry, banks and other large companies. With the imposition of this sanction, $300 billion of Russia’s foreign exchange reserves and assets were confiscated. This decision was widely criticized internationally.

Attempts to seize Russian assets by the G7 group including USAccording to the report provided by the US’s top website ‘Bloomberg‘, Western countries will be able to raise loans for Ukraine by mortgaging Russia’s confiscated property. According to international law, after the end of the war, the responsibility of paying compensation for the losses in Ukraine will be imposed on Russia. If Russia refuses this, the plan to take possession of Russian assets and funds seized abroad will be promoted, according to ‘Bloomberg’.

A US official said that the Biden administration has presented a proposal related to this, and Attempts to seize Russian assets by the G7 group including USdiscussions are underway with European countries. A bill regarding this issue has also been introduced in the US Congress. After the approval of the G7 and the European Union, the US will start the process of confiscating Russian assets and handing them over to Ukraine, according to sources. Anticipating that Russia will legally challenge this decision of the US and European countries, efforts are being made to strengthen the process at the legal level.

President Putin’s spokesman Peskov has warned the Western countries that they will receive a ‘tit for tat’ response and take legal action. Peskov also indicated that those who decide to use Russian assets should imagine its possible consequences.
